XML adalah bahasa markup serbaguna yang digunakan untuk berbagai tujuan, seperti manajemen data, web, alat Office, dokumen, dll. Karena XML mudah diproses oleh program komputer, PDF dokumen sering diubah menjadi format XML untuk mendapatkan representasi konten yang terstruktur. XML yang dikonversi menggunakan tag berbeda untuk mewakili dokumen PDF. Pada artikel ini, Anda akan mempelajari cara mengonversi file PDF ke XML secara terprogram di Java.
API Java untuk Mengonversi PDF ke XML - Unduhan Gratis
Aspose.PDF for Java adalah API yang kuat untuk pembuatan dan manipulasi PDF. Dengan menggunakan API, Anda dapat dengan mudah membuat, memproses, dan mengonversi file PDF dari tata letak sederhana dan kompleks. Kami akan menggunakan API ini untuk konversi PDF ke XML dalam artikel ini. Anda dapat mengunduh JAR API atau menginstalnya menggunakan konfigurasi Maven berikut.
Gudang:
<repository>
<id>AsposeJavaAPI</id>
<name>Aspose Java API</name>
<url>https://repository.aspose.com/repo/</url>
</repository>
Ketergantungan:
<dependency>
<groupId>com.aspose</groupId>
<artifactId>aspose-pdf</artifactId>
<version>22.4</version>
</dependency>
Konversi PDF ke XML di Jawa
Aspose.PDF mendukung standar XML berikut untuk konversi PDF ke XML:
- MobiXML
- PdfXML
Anda dapat memilih salah satu format yang disebutkan di atas untuk file XML yang dikonversi. Jadi mari kita lanjutkan untuk melihat bagaimana melakukan konversi PDF ke XML dalam aplikasi Java.
Java Konversi PDF ke MobiXML
Berikut ini adalah langkah-langkah untuk mengonversi format PDF ke MobiXML di Java.
- Muat dokumen PDF menggunakan kelas Document.
- Konversikan PDF ke XML menggunakan metode Document.save(string, SaveFormat) dan berikan SaveFormat.MobiXml sebagai parameter kedua.
Contoh kode berikut menunjukkan cara mengonversi format PDF ke MobiXML di Java.
// Muat dokumen PDF
Document document = new Document("candy.pdf");
// Simpan dokumen dalam format MobiXML
document.save("standard-xml-output.xml", SaveFormat.MobiXml);
Konversi PDF ke PdfXML di Jawa
Untuk mengonversi format PDF ke PdfXML, Anda harus meneruskan SaveFormat.PdfXml sebagai parameter kedua dari metode Document.save(string, SaveFormat). Contoh kode berikut menunjukkan cara mengonversi format PDF ke PdfXML di Java.
// Muat dokumen PDF
Document document = new Document("candy.pdf");
// Simpan dokumen dalam format MobiXML
document.save("standard-xml-output.xml", SaveFormat.PdfXml);
Java PDF to XML Converter - Dapatkan Lisensi Gratis
Anda bisa mendapatkan lisensi sementara gratis untuk menggunakan Aspose.PDF for Java tanpa batasan evaluasi.
Kesimpulan
Pada artikel ini, Anda telah mempelajari cara mengonversi dokumen PDF ke XML di Java. Anda telah melihat cara mengonversi format PDF ke MobiXML atau PdfXML secara terprogram. Selain itu, Anda dapat mengunjungi dokumentasi untuk membaca lebih lanjut tentang Aspose.PDF for Java. Jika Anda memiliki pertanyaan atau pertanyaan, Anda dapat menghubungi kami melalui forum kami.